Transaction 284819746c59be98015318aea543ee30bf31bc4b06448688cb2a54a36ccdfe34
1 Input
1 Output
-
284819746c59be98015318aea543ee30bf31bc4b06448688cb2a54a36ccdfe34:0
- value
- 162457774
- script pubkey
- OP_0 OP_PUSHBYTES_20 b9b7259d42bd8d25981fd529cd061518b8ecb775
- address
- bc1qhxmjt82zhkxjtxql655u6ps4rzuwedm4fuqdwc